PAC to hold discussion on 48 out of 100 complaints

The Public Accounts Committee (PAC) will discuss 48 out of the 100 complaints it received.
By Republica

KATHMANDU, March 18: The Public Accounts Committee (PAC) will discuss 48 out of the 100 complaints it received.


A Sub-Committee led by the Nepali Congress (NC) MP Sanjay Gautam will study the complaints. The Sub-Committee on Tuesday concluded that discussing 48 of the 100 complaints would be appropriate.

CPN (Maoist Centre) MP Janardan Sharma suggested prioritizing and reviewing the complaints accordingly. NC MP Ramkrishna Yadav suggested that the committee invite the ministry's secretary and the minister for discussion.


The PAC has received 14 more complaints, bringing the total number of complaints to 114.
